Опыт внедрения ClickHouse в VK и другие заявки на Highload++ Siberia от лидеров отрасли
Деплой микросервисов в 2ГИС
Алексей Баитов планирует рассказать, как 2ГИС непрерывно доставляет микросервисную архитектуру, которая уже в продакшне. А ещё о том, как изменили традиционный подход связанности микросервисов: убрали излишние интеграции внутри команды и избавились от преждевременного легаси по поддержанию старых версий API.
На примерах узнаем, как можно в короткие сроки откатиться, определить проблему, воспроизвести на тестовом окружении и всё пофиксить.
Эволюция инструментов и сервисов в Badoo
Доклад Антона Турецкого будет посвящен критериям выбора инструментов для разработки и эксплуатации, и опыту Badoo по их использованию. В частности, обсудим:
- Почему какие-то инструменты приживаются, а какие-то нет?
- Почему так сложно выбирать инструментарий в существующем проекте?
- Consul для service discovery.
- Logs collection: все стандартно — ELK.
- Containers logs collection: так ли тут все просто?
- Backups: нужны ли бэкапы в современном отказоустойчивом и быстрорастущем проекте?
- Работая в команде — работай в команде, не думай только о себе.
njs — родной javascript-скриптинг в nginx
Разработчик nginx Дмитрий Волынцев расскажет об истории появления проекта JavaScript-интерпретатора в nginx. О том, что из себя представляет njs, о применении njs в nginx, бенчмарках и дальнейших планах по развитию.
Опыт внедрения ClickHouse в VK
Юрий Насретдинов подробно объяснит, для чего VK нужен ClickHouse, сколько хранится данных, и многое другое:
- Как VK использует ClickHouse (логи / статистика).
- Производительность ClickHouse в наших условиях, конфигурация кластеров.
- Буфер-таблицы.
- Проблемы в эксплуатации.
- kittenhouse: локальный прокси для ClickHouse.
- LightHouse: легкий веб-интерфейс для просмотра содержимого таблиц.
История миграций ИБСО
ИБСО — это неофициальное название продукта ЦФТ-Банк, которое является лидером рынка core bank-систем в России уже более 15 лет.
Иван Шаров и Константин Полуэктов расскажут, какие проблемы возникают при миграциях продукта на новые версии базы данных Oracle, как параллельно развивались продукты тестирования ЦФТ, и какие решения используются на данный момент. А также обещают дать рекомендации по организации и проведению подобных работ.
Присоединяйтесь!
Если вы хотите знать больше, переходите на страницу с полным списком заявок. Сообщения о принятии докладов начнут появляться там в самое ближайшее время.
А здесь вы найдете информацию о том, чем заняться в Новосибирске в свободное время: куда сходить, где поесть и что привезти из Сибири. Надеемся, перспектива совместить приятное с полезным заинтересует достаточно, чтобы уже забронировать билет.
Пока мы все отходим от впечатлений от РИТ++ и ждем поездки в Новосибирск, предлагаем расшифровку DevOps-доклада с Highload++ 2017.
Java и Linux — особенности эксплуатации
Цель доклада Алексея Рагозина была в том, чтобы рассказать особенности Java для «линуксоидов» и, соответственно, Linux — Java-разработчикам.
Доклад не был разбором полётов, потому что проблем много, они все интересные, и снаряд дважды в одну воронку не попадает. Поэтому затыкать уже известные «дыры» — пораженческая позиция. Вместо этого обсуждали:
- особенности реализации JVM;
- особенности реализации Linux;
- как они могут не стыковаться.